Purdue University Lifeguards must meet the highest level of expectations and qualifications. We require a high degree of competency in skills, critical thinking, and knowledge. Lifeguards are required to prevent, prepare for and respond to emergencies. They do this by being vigilant, enforcing policies, maintaining skills and their fitness, maintaining certifications, responding appropriately to all emergencies, and keeping all users in the aquatic facilities safe.

Certification
Valid American Red Cross Lifeguarding/ First-aid/ CPR/ AED preferred
(Ellis & Starguard are permitted)
If you don't have the lifeguard certification yet please apply anyway. We offer reduced priced ($50) opportunities to acquire the required certification.
